Establishing a Business in Delaware: A Step-by-Step Guide

Thinking of establishing a business in the United States? Delaware might just be the perfect state for you. Known for its favorable tax laws, flexible regulations, and efficient court system, Delaware has become a hub for companies looking to incorporate or register their businesses. In fact, over 65% of Fortune 500 companies are incorporated in Delaware.

But what does it take to set up a business in the First State? Here’s a step-by-step guide to help you navigate through the process.

First things first: decide on your business structure. Will it be a sole proprietorship, partnership, LLC, corporation, or non-profit? Each has its own advantages and disadvantages, so make sure to do your research and choose the one that best suits your needs.

Next, obtain an Employer Identification Number (EIN) from the Internal Revenue Service (IRS). This will allow you to hire employees and open bank accounts under your business name.

One option could be: “When considering step-by-step guidelines for establishing a business in Delaware, an entrepreneur may explore the option of forming a free LLC in delaware, allowing flexibility and cost-efficiency right from the start.” (184 characters)

Additionally, entrepreneurs should consider exploring the various delaware LLC service options available to optimize their business setup and streamline their legal requirements.

Furthermore, when looking to start a business in delaware, it is essential to prioritize understanding the legal requirements involved, such as obtaining the necessary licenses and permits.

With these initial steps taken care of, you’re ready to move forward with registering your business in Delaware.

Additional Resources – A Complete Guide to the Best LLC Formation in Nevada

Choosing Your Business Structure

Choosing the right business structure is crucial when establishing a business in Delaware.

The two most popular options are incorporation and LLC (Limited Liability Company).

Both options have their own set of pros and cons, which you should consider before making a decision.

Incorporation provides significant liability protection to its shareholders. It also allows for easier access to capital funding and greater credibility with customers. However, incorporating your business requires more paperwork and expenses than forming an LLC.

On the other hand, an LLC provides flexibility in terms of management structure and taxation. It also incurs fewer formalities and less administrative work compared to a corporation. Nevertheless, an LLC may not be suitable for businesses that aim to go public or attract venture capitalists due to its limitations on issuing stocks.

Relevant Content – A Complete Guide to the Best LLC Formation in New Hampshire

Obtaining An Employer Identification Number (Ein)

I’m going to talk about Obtaining an Employer Identification Number (EIN).

First, let’s discuss getting an EIN online.

Then, we’ll look at what it takes to qualify for one.

Finally, I’ll go over the application requirements.

Obtaining An Ein Online

Once you have decided to establish a business in Delaware, obtaining an Employer Identification Number (EIN) is one of the most important steps you need to take.

Obtaining an EIN online is a quick and easy way to get your business up and running. The online application process is straightforward, and you can receive your EIN within minutes of completing the application.

It’s essential to remember that having an EIN has tax implications for your business, so it’s crucial to understand how this will affect your company’s finances.

Ensure you complete all the necessary steps before submitting your online application.

Qualifying For An Ein

Now that we have discussed the EIN application process, let’s move on to qualifying for an EIN.

To obtain an EIN, you must meet certain requirements, such as having a valid taxpayer identification number and operating a business within the United States or its territories.

Additionally, if your business undergoes any significant changes, such as incorporation or changing ownership, you may need to renew your EIN.

It’s important to note that failing to comply with EIN renewal requirements can result in penalties and other legal consequences.

Therefore, it’s crucial to stay up-to-date with any changes in your business and ensure that you maintain compliance with all necessary regulations.

Similar Posts – A Complete Guide to the Best LLC Formation in Nebraska

Ein Application Requirements

Now that we have covered the basics of applying for an EIN, let’s discuss the requirements you need to meet in order to obtain one.

It’s important to keep in mind that there are strict filing deadlines and specific application processes that must be followed.

To qualify for an EIN, you must have a valid taxpayer identification number and operate a business within the United States or its territories.

It’s also important to note that if your business undergoes any significant changes, such as incorporation or changing ownership, you may need to renew your EIN.

Failure to comply with these requirements could result in penalties and other legal consequences, so it’s crucial to stay up-to-date and maintain compliance with all necessary regulations.

Additional Resources – A Complete Guide to the Best LLC Formation in New Jersey

Registering Your Business With The Delaware Division Of Corporations

After obtaining your EIN, the next step to starting a business in Delaware is to register with the Delaware Division of Corporations.

This process involves filing articles of incorporation or organization, depending on the type of business entity you choose.

Filing fees vary depending on your chosen entity and can range from $89 to $204 for standard processing. However, if you need expedited processing options, there are additional fees ranging from $50 to $1,000.

It’s important to note that these fees are non-refundable even if your application is rejected.

Once your application is approved, you’ll receive a Certificate of Incorporation or Organization which serves as proof that your business is legally registered in the state of Delaware.

Applying For Necessary Licenses And Permits

Once you have registered your business entity, the next step is to apply for necessary licenses and permits. This process can vary depending on the type of business you are starting and the industry you will be operating in.

The state of Delaware provides a comprehensive list of licenses and permits required for different types of businesses on their website.

To begin the application process, you will need to gather all the required documentation. This may include proof of insurance, tax identification numbers, and any relevant certifications or qualifications.

It is important to carefully review the requirements for each license or permit before submitting your application to ensure that all necessary documents are included. Once you have submitted your application, it may take several weeks for it to be reviewed and approved by the appropriate agency.

Be sure to follow up regularly with the agency to ensure that your application is being processed in a timely manner.

Understanding Delaware Tax Laws And Regulations

When it comes to starting a business in Delaware, it’s essential to have a good understanding of the state’s tax laws and regulations. As with any state, there are specific requirements that businesses must meet to comply with Delaware’s tax code. Understanding these requirements can help you avoid costly penalties and ensure that your business is set up for success.

One of the most significant benefits of starting a business in Delaware is the state’s favorable tax environment. Unlike many other states, Delaware does not impose sales tax on most goods and services.

Additionally, the state offers several tax exemptions and deductions that can help businesses save money on their taxes. For example, if your business is conducting research and development activities in Delaware, you may be eligible for a tax credit based on your R&D expenses. Other available deductions include those for property taxes, employee training costs, and more.

By taking advantage of these opportunities, you can reduce your overall tax liability and keep more money in your business’s pocket.

Conclusion

In conclusion, starting a business in Delaware can be a daunting task, but by following these steps and doing your research, you can set yourself up for success.

Remember to choose the right business structure for your needs and obtain an EIN before registering your business with the Division of Corporations.

Don’t forget to apply for any necessary licenses and permits as well as familiarize yourself with Delaware’s tax laws and regulations.

With determination and hard work, owning a successful business in Delaware is within reach. So take that first step and start building your dream today!

LLCPrime is the go-to destination for all things related to forming and managing your LLC. LLCPrime simplifies the LLC formation process, making it easy for entrepreneurs to start their business with confidence.

Leave a Comment